Protect and Prevent your Computer from | TA13-309A Cryptolocker | A Perfect Solutions

Tips How to Prevent | TA13-309A Cryptplocker | Perfect Solutions




Useful tips / procedures how to prevent virus do for attacking your PC from US-CERT :

  • Do not follow unsolicited web links in email messages or submit any information to webpages in links
  • Use caution when opening email attachments. Refer to the Security Tip Using Caution with Email Attachments for more information on safely handling email attachments
  • Maintain up-to-date anti-virus software
  • Perform regular backups of all systems to limit the impact of data and/or system loss
  • Apply changes to your Intrusion Detection/Prevention Systems and Firewalls to detect any known malicious activity
  •  Secure open-share drives by only allowing connections from authorized users
  • Keep your operating system and software up-to-date with the latest patches
  • Refer to the Recognizing and Avoiding Email Scams (pdf) document for more information on avoiding email scams
  • Refer to the Security Tip Avoiding Social Engineering and Phishing Attacks for more information on social engineering attacks
Also, US-CERT suggests the following possible mitigation:
  • Immediately disconnect the infected system from the wireless or wired network. This may prevent the malware from further encrypting any more files on the network
  • Users who are infected should change all passwords AFTER removing the malware from their system
  • Users who are infected with the malware should consult with a reputable security expert to assist
  • Removing the malware, or users can retrieve encrypted files by the following methods:
  1. Restore from backup
  2. Perform System restore

Warning! TA13-309A CryptoLocker Ransomware Infections

Warning! TA13-309A CryptoLocker Ransomware Infections



What is CryptoLocker TA13-309A:
CryptoLocker appears in mails, that have been spreading using a fake emails adds designed and it look like a legitimate businesses and through a phony FedEx and UPS tracking notices. In fact, there are reports that some victims saw the malware appeared followed by a previous infection from one of frequently leveraged in the cyber-criminal underground.



System Infected are:
Microsoft Windows systems running Windows 8, Windows 7, Vista, and XP operating system.

Infections:
The malware has the ability to find and encrypt files located within shared network drives, USB drives, external hard drives, network file shares and even some cloud storage drives.  If one computer on a network becomes infected, mapped network drives could also become infected. CryptoLocker then connects to the attackers’ command and control (C2) server to deposit the asymmetric private encryption key out of the victim’s reach.

How To Recover Your Files To A Virus Infected USB Flash-drive



Have all your files in USB Flash-drive transform into a shortcut icons? If this happen, then you are a victim of a new Trojan virus. It is a virus that makes our files hidden and transform it to a shortcut icon like files and folders. So today i will share my own technique based on my experience on how to recover all your files.

Recover USB files from virus



  • Connect your USB Flash-drive to computer.
  • Don't scan with your anti-virus because there is a high possibilities that it will delete your files.
  • Open your USB Flash-drive delete all shortcut icons files and folders.
  • Next-step: Go to Control Panel - Folder Option then find and check  " view hidden files".
  • After you do that all your files will appear in your drive.
  • Then copy all the files or press CTRL+ A  and point it to your Drive D: on your  computer
  • Now its time to format your USB Flash-drive. Wait until format complete.(just choose Quick Format)
  • Finally copy again all the files you currently save to your Drive D: back to your USB Flash-drive.

Done! you now recover all your files infected by a virus in an easy way.
